     1  // Copyright 2009,2010 The Go Authors. All rights reserved.
     2  // Use of this source code is governed by a BSD-style
     3  // license that can be found in the LICENSE file.
     4  
     5  // Darwin system calls.
     6  // This file is compiled as ordinary Go code,
     7  // but it is also input to mksyscall,
     8  // which parses the //sys lines and generates system call stubs.
     9  // Note that sometimes we use a lowercase //sys name and wrap
    10  // it in our own nicer implementation, either here or in
    11  // syscall_bsd.go or syscall_unix.go.
    12  
    13  package unix
    14  
    15  import (
    16  	errorspkg "errors"
    17  	"syscall"
    18  	"unsafe"
    19  )
    20  
    21  const ImplementsGetwd = true
    22  
    23  func Getwd() (string, error) {
    24  	buf := make([]byte, 2048)
    25  	attrs, err := getAttrList(".", attrList{CommonAttr: attrCmnFullpath}, buf, 0)
    26  	if err == nil && len(attrs) == 1 && len(attrs[0]) >= 2 {
    27  		wd := string(attrs[0])
    28  		// Sanity check that it's an absolute path and ends
    29  		// in a null byte, which we then strip.
    30  		if wd[0] == '/' && wd[len(wd)-1] == 0 {
    31  			return wd[:len(wd)-1], nil
    32  		}
    33  	}
    34  	// If pkg/os/getwd.go gets ENOTSUP, it will fall back to the
    35  	// slow algorithm.
    36  	return "", ENOTSUP
    37  }
    38  
    39  // SockaddrDatalink implements the Sockaddr interface for AF_LINK type sockets.
    40  type SockaddrDatalink struct {
    41  	Len    uint8
    42  	Family uint8
    43  	Index  uint16
    44  	Type   uint8
    45  	Nlen   uint8
    46  	Alen   uint8
    47  	Slen   uint8
    48  	Data   [12]int8
    49  	raw    RawSockaddrDatalink
    50  }
    51  
    52  // Translate "kern.hostname" to []_C_int{0,1,2,3}.
    53  func nametomib(name string) (mib []_C_int, err error) {
    54  	const siz = unsafe.Sizeof(mib[0])
    55  
    56  	// NOTE(rsc): It seems strange to set the buffer to have
    57  	// size CTL_MAXNAME+2 but use only CTL_MAXNAME
    58  	// as the size. I don't know why the +2 is here, but the
    59  	// kernel uses +2 for its own implementation of this function.
    60  	// I am scared that if we don't include the +2 here, the kernel
    61  	// will silently write 2 words farther than we specify
    62  	// and we'll get memory corruption.
    63  	var buf [CTL_MAXNAME + 2]_C_int
    64  	n := uintptr(CTL_MAXNAME) * siz
    65  
    66  	p := (*byte)(unsafe.Pointer(&buf[0]))
    67  	bytes, err := ByteSliceFromString(name)
    68  	if err != nil {
    69  		return nil, err
    70  	}
    71  
    72  	// Magic sysctl: "setting" 0.3 to a string name
    73  	// lets you read back the array of integers form.
    74  	if err = sysctl([]_C_int{0, 3}, p, &n, &bytes[0], uintptr(len(name))); err != nil {
    75  		return nil, err
    76  	}
    77  	return buf[0 : n/siz], nil
    78  }

    84  const (
    85  	attrBitMapCount = 5
    86  	attrCmnFullpath = 0x08000000
    87  )
    88  
    89  type attrList struct {
    90  	bitmapCount uint16
    91  	_           uint16
    92  	CommonAttr  uint32
    93  	VolAttr     uint32
    94  	DirAttr     uint32
    95  	FileAttr    uint32
    96  	Forkattr    uint32
    97  }
    98  
    99  func getAttrList(path string, attrList attrList, attrBuf []byte, options uint) (attrs [][]byte, err error) {
   100  	if len(attrBuf) < 4 {
   101  		return nil, errorspkg.New("attrBuf too small")
   102  	}
   103  	attrList.bitmapCount = attrBitMapCount
   104  
   105  	var _p0 *byte
   106  	_p0, err = BytePtrFromString(path)
   107  	if err != nil {
   108  		return nil, err
   109  	}
   110  
   111  	_, _, e1 := Syscall6(
   112  		SYS_GETATTRLIST,
   113  		uintptr(unsafe.Pointer(_p0)),
   114  		uintptr(unsafe.Pointer(&attrList)),
   115  		uintptr(unsafe.Pointer(&attrBuf[0])),
   116  		uintptr(len(attrBuf)),
   117  		uintptr(options),
   118  		0,
   119  	)
   120  	if e1 != 0 {
   121  		return nil, e1
   122  	}
   123  	size := *(*uint32)(unsafe.Pointer(&attrBuf[0]))
   124  
   125  	// dat is the section of attrBuf that contains valid data,
   126  	// without the 4 byte length header. All attribute offsets
   127  	// are relative to dat.
   128  	dat := attrBuf
   129  	if int(size) < len(attrBuf) {
   130  		dat = dat[:size]
   131  	}
   132  	dat = dat[4:] // remove length prefix
   133  
   134  	for i := uint32(0); int(i) < len(dat); {
   135  		header := dat[i:]
   136  		if len(header) < 8 {
   137  			return attrs, errorspkg.New("truncated attribute header")
   138  		}
   139  		datOff := *(*int32)(unsafe.Pointer(&header[0]))
   140  		attrLen := *(*uint32)(unsafe.Pointer(&header[4]))
   141  		if datOff < 0 || uint32(datOff)+attrLen > uint32(len(dat)) {
   142  			return attrs, errorspkg.New("truncated results; attrBuf too small")
   143  		}
   144  		end := uint32(datOff) + attrLen
   145  		attrs = append(attrs, dat[datOff:end])
   146  		i = end
   147  		if r := i % 4; r != 0 {
   148  			i += (4 - r)
   149  		}
   150  	}
   151  	return
   152  }

   179  func setattrlistTimes(path string, times []Timespec, flags int) error {
   180  	_p0, err := BytePtrFromString(path)
   181  	if err != nil {
   182  		return err
   183  	}
   184  
   185  	var attrList attrList
   186  	attrList.bitmapCount = ATTR_BIT_MAP_COUNT
   187  	attrList.CommonAttr = ATTR_CMN_MODTIME | ATTR_CMN_ACCTIME
   188  
   189  	// order is mtime, atime: the opposite of Chtimes
   190  	attributes := [2]Timespec{times[1], times[0]}
   191  	options := 0
   192  	if flags&AT_SYMLINK_NOFOLLOW != 0 {
   193  		options |= FSOPT_NOFOLLOW
   194  	}
   195  	_, _, e1 := Syscall6(
   196  		SYS_SETATTRLIST,
   197  		uintptr(unsafe.Pointer(_p0)),
   198  		uintptr(unsafe.Pointer(&attrList)),
   199  		uintptr(unsafe.Pointer(&attributes)),
   200  		uintptr(unsafe.Sizeof(attributes)),
   201  		uintptr(options),
   202  		0,
   203  	)
   204  	if e1 != 0 {
   205  		return e1
   206  	}
   207  	return nil
   208  }
   209  
   210  func utimensat(dirfd int, path string, times *[2]Timespec, flags int) error {
   211  	// Darwin doesn't support SYS_UTIMENSAT
   212  	return ENOSYS
   213  }

   223  //sys	ioctl(fd int, req uint, arg uintptr) (err error)
   224  
   225  // ioctl itself should not be exposed directly, but additional get/set
   226  // functions for specific types are permissible.
   227  
   228  // IoctlSetInt performs an ioctl operation which sets an integer value
   229  // on fd, using the specified request number.
   230  func IoctlSetInt(fd int, req uint, value int) error {
   231  	return ioctl(fd, req, uintptr(value))
   232  }
   233  
   234  func IoctlSetWinsize(fd int, req uint, value *Winsize) error {
   235  	return ioctl(fd, req, uintptr(unsafe.Pointer(value)))
   236  }
   237  
   238  func IoctlSetTermios(fd int, req uint, value *Termios) error {
   239  	return ioctl(fd, req, uintptr(unsafe.Pointer(value)))
   240  }
   241  
   242  // IoctlGetInt performs an ioctl operation which gets an integer value
   243  // from fd, using the specified request number.
   244  func IoctlGetInt(fd int, req uint) (int, error) {
   245  	var value int
   246  	err := ioctl(fd, req, uintptr(unsafe.Pointer(&value)))
   247  	return value, err
   248  }
   249  
   250  func IoctlGetWinsize(fd int, req uint) (*Winsize, error) {
   251  	var value Winsize
   252  	err := ioctl(fd, req, uintptr(unsafe.Pointer(&value)))
   253  	return &value, err
   254  }
   255  
   256  func IoctlGetTermios(fd int, req uint) (*Termios, error) {
   257  	var value Termios
   258  	err := ioctl(fd, req, uintptr(unsafe.Pointer(&value)))
   259  	return &value, err
   260  }
   261  
   262  func Uname(uname *Utsname) error {
   263  	mib := []_C_int{CTL_KERN, KERN_OSTYPE}
   264  	n := unsafe.Sizeof(uname.Sysname)
   265  	if err := sysctl(mib, &uname.Sysname[0], &n, nil, 0); err != nil {
   266  		return err
   267  	}
   268  
   269  	mib = []_C_int{CTL_KERN, KERN_HOSTNAME}
   270  	n = unsafe.Sizeof(uname.Nodename)
   271  	if err := sysctl(mib, &uname.Nodename[0], &n, nil, 0); err != nil {
   272  		return err
   273  	}
   274  
   275  	mib = []_C_int{CTL_KERN, KERN_OSRELEASE}
   276  	n = unsafe.Sizeof(uname.Release)
   277  	if err := sysctl(mib, &uname.Release[0], &n, nil, 0); err != nil {
   278  		return err
   279  	}
   280  
   281  	mib = []_C_int{CTL_KERN, KERN_VERSION}
   282  	n = unsafe.Sizeof(uname.Version)
   283  	if err := sysctl(mib, &uname.Version[0], &n, nil, 0); err != nil {
   284  		return err
   285  	}
   286  
   287  	// The version might have newlines or tabs in it, convert them to
   288  	// spaces.
   289  	for i, b := range uname.Version {
   290  		if b == '\n' || b == '\t' {
   291  			if i == len(uname.Version)-1 {
   292  				uname.Version[i] = 0
   293  			} else {
   294  				uname.Version[i] = ' '
   295  			}
   296  		}
   297  	}
   298  
   299  	mib = []_C_int{CTL_HW, HW_MACHINE}
   300  	n = unsafe.Sizeof(uname.Machine)
   301  	if err := sysctl(mib, &uname.Machine[0], &n, nil, 0); err != nil {
   302  		return err
   303  	}
   304  
   305  	return nil
   306  }
